Kiwanis clubs to honor county heroes

Several Kiwanis clubs will honor firefighters and citizen heroes from across Ventura County at a banquet Friday night.

Richard Rush, president of CSU Channel Islands in Camarillo, will be the keynote speaker at the fifth annual Fire Services & Heroes Celebration at the Sheraton Four Points Hotel in Ventura.

Every year, the clubs give heroism awards to people who have placed their lives in jeopardy to save another human life, and Samaritan honors to people who have risen beyond the call of duty to try to save a life. The awards were initially created as a way to honor public safety and citizen heroes killed in the terrorist attacks of Sept. 11, 2001.

Those being honored this year include Tim Barry, who died in December while trying to save his grandniece from drowning off Ventura's Pierpont beach; brothers Edgar and Rene Herrera, who in July helped two people escape a burning plane that crashed in Somis; Daniel Harnes and Claudine Birgy of Thousand Oaks, who entered a neighbor's burning house in January to rescue an infant and the family pet; and Nathan Abruzzese of Ojai, who at the age of 7 called 911 and saved his mother's life last year when she had an allergic reaction to medication.

The Ventura Kiwanis Club is sponsoring the event. The Kiwanis clubs of East Ventura, Ventura Suburban, Simi Valley and Thousand Oaks are co-hosts.
